Five Looks

 

Hebrews 12:2 Looking unto Jesus the author and finisher of our faith; who for the joy that was set before him endured the cross, despising the shame, and is set down at the right hand of the throne of God.

Introduction: There are certain looks that every person must take if he is to make it to heaven.

These looks are not something that we can take or leave, but they are absolutely necessary to our salvation.

We can’t stick our heads in the sand like the ostrich and refuse to take these looks because God demands them of us.

 

  1. 1.   The Backward Look
    1. A.   This is the look back to the cross of Jesus that saves us.
      1. 1.   Jesus Christ died a miserable death in order that we might live.
      2. 2.   Hung on a Roman cross 6 long hours for you & I.
      3. 3.   Was spat upon, beaten, stripped, cursed, and rejected to make a way for us to find forgiveness for the death that we deserved.
  2. B.   This look is necessary for our salvation.
    1. In the Old Testament it was necessary to look forward to Christ through annual     feasts and holy days; and it was the only way they were saved.
    2. The only way for us to be saved is to look back to that old rugged cross of Calvary and personally accept the work done there.

 

2. The Inward Look (2 Cor.13: 5 Examine yourselves, whether ye be in the faith; prove your own selves.)

A. This is a look of self-examination.

1.We should continually examine our motives, deeds, words, etc. to make sure they are Christ like.

  1. 2.   We need to take inventory occasionally.
  2. There is only one standard to examine ourselves by and that is God’s standard.
    1. As given in His Word.
    2. As shown in the life of Jesus Christ.
    3. As revealed and taught to us by the Holy Spirit.

 

3. The Outward Look

 

John 4:3 5 Say not ye, There are yet four months, and then cometh harvest! Behold, I say unto you, Lift up your eyes, and look on the fields; for they are white already to harvest.

4. The Forward Look (Looking unto Jesus the author and finisher of our faith; who for the joy that was set before him endured the cross, despising the shame, and is set down at the right hand of the throne of God.)

A. This look is made through eyes of faith.

This look lets us see great things in the future.

This look lets us see pathways for God where there is only dense jungle.

This look lets us be like David and look past Goliath and see the victory.

This look lets us look past the ash heap as Job, and know that a better day is coming.

5. This look lets you sleep in lions den with Daniel.

6. You can sing in the prison with Paul and Silas.

7. You can walk in the fiery furnace with the three Hebrew children.

8. You can pray on Mt. Cannel with Elijah.

The fire can burn in your bones like Jeremiah.

 

5. The Upward Look (and when these things begin to come to pass, then look up and lift up your heads, for your redemption draweth nigh? Luke 21:28)

  1. An earth-shattering event is about to happen that will shake this world and upset the entire course of mankind.

This event is the rapture of the church and the beginning of the Great Tribulation.

 

The Bible says to comfort one another with these words.

 

1 Thessalonians 4:16-17

16 For the Lord himself shall descend from heaven with a shout, with the voice of the archangel, and with the trump of God: and the dead in Christ shall rise first:

17 Then we which are alive and remain shall be caught up together with them in the clouds, to meet the Lord in the air: and so shall we ever be with the Lord.
